It's not easy to lose weight, and it can take more time and effort after 30. Even though studies show that your metabolism doesn't start to slow down significantly until you're 60.

You may feel like you're more likely to gain weight once you hit 30 for many reasons: your life gets busier, work gets in the way, you become less active, your eating habits may get worse, and so on.

If you have never struggled with weight before 30 and your eating and lifestyle habits are less than desirable, chances are it will catch up with you at some point.

Consume quality, whole foods.

The best place to start is by eating mostly high-quality plant foods. This includes fresh vegetables and fruits, seeds, nuts, heart-healthy oils like avocado and olive, potatoes, corn, lentils, and beans that grow outside.
